Coarctation of the aorta

Discussion:

Aortic coarctation is a well-known congenital cardiac disease which is generally treated during childhood. However, It can be asymptomatic for years with collaterals formation. This case demonstrates adult type coarctation with no PDA. It differs from interrupted aortic arch type A as IAA usually presents in infancy with serious manifestations with PDA connected to descending aorta and IAA refers to complete anatomical and luminal discontinuity of the descending aorta 1.
